Spirit in the Room is the 39th studio album by Welsh musician Tom Jones, released 21 May 2012 and produced by Ethan Johns. The album is composed entirely of covers.

Among the songs covered on the album are Tom Waits’ "Bad as Me", Odetta’s "Hit or Miss", Vera Hall Ward’s "Travelling Shoes", Richard & Linda Thompson's "Dimming of the Day", and "Charlie Darwin" by The Low Anthem. Spirit in the Room also includes songs by Paul Simon, Leonard Cohen and Paul McCartney amongst others.
